Output d053f6641d33cabb515b6cb7789280c9bd04907402d24d8bb49af0c3bd2fbc51:7

value
3479604
script pubkey
OP_0 OP_PUSHBYTES_20 c3f39d059a13a0f3a2aa747b6633c32f4c5de36c
address
bc1qc0ee6pv6zws08g42w3akvv7r9ax9mcmv8n6c7s
transaction
d053f6641d33cabb515b6cb7789280c9bd04907402d24d8bb49af0c3bd2fbc51
spent
true